Wine information: Maison Trimbach (F. E. Trimbach) is, without question, one of the greatest names in wine-making in the French region of Alsace. Based in the town of Ribeauvillé, the Trimbach family has been involved in wine making over 13 generations. The business was founded by Jean Trimbach in 1626 in Riquewihr and has since moved twice, in the 1840s to Hunawihr and most recently to Ribeauvillé after World War One. Maison Trimbach has an enviable reputation for the quality of its entire range. Trimbach owns many vineyard located around Ribeauvillé (with predominantly limestone soils) but they also act as a negociant for local growers . Trimbach does not use the Alsace Grand Cru designation for any of their wines (although most of their top wines come from Grand Cru vineyard sites). The company is perhaps best known for its top-end dry Rieslings made in the traditional Alsatian style – structured, elegant, fruity, balanced and long-lived. Trimbach’s top wine is the iconic Clos Ste Hune, a dry Riesling produced from a special plot in the Rosacker Grand Cru Vineyard. Trimbach wines are also listed in every single one of the 26 Three Michelin Star restaurants in France, and are present on the very best restaurant wine lists across the globe. 100% Gewurztraminer. After harvesting, grapes are brought directly to the winery where the grapes are fermented in stainless steel and bottled early without malolactic fermentation.

Tasting Notes: Trimbach Gewurztraminer is a vibrant golden colour with a perfumed nose full of lychee, spice and geranium notes. In the palate it is rich, powerful and ripe with intense lychee fruit and a luscious dry, spicy finish. At 12.5% alcohol but with great balance this is a textbook example of Gewürztraminer.

Food & Wine match: A perfect wine to enjoy as an apéritif or as a companion to smoked fish. Excellent with spicy Chinese style dishes, pates, terrines, and strong cheeses such as Roquefort, blue cheeses and of course the famous Alsace Munster. This wine is ready to drink now but will age for at least five years.
